As she walked beside me and let out a hysterical laugh, her eyes screamed of a pain. A pain not known to many.

As she entwined her fingers with mine, clutching them tight, she breathed out a gentle sigh. A sigh that spoke of lies.

And as she looked me in the eye, which she didn’t, I knew a storm was on it’s way. 

Under the opaque sheet of pretence, lay a soul, concealed away, trying to find its place in oblivion. 

How I wish she would just quit trying and soak in the silence for once. But, the silence made her reflect. A reflection she’d once turned away from. 

Behind the wrinkled eyes and plastered smile was a place waiting to be discovered. A place once hit by a storm. A storm waiting to breakout. 

Let’s leave for the beach, I think to myself. So, she could scream it out to the sea. 

Let’s ring a doorbell in our neighbourhood, twice, thrice and run away from it with no intentions of looking back. 

Let’s shatter a glass to make a sound. A sound to fill the silence. A silence she’s too scared to face. 

Let’s calm the storm together. A storm on the verge of breaking free.
